Job Description

The City of Bradford Metropolitan District Council is seeking a Graduate Trainee for the Emergency Management Team. The role involves developing emergency plans, delivering training, and coordinating responses to emergencies. Key responsibilities include reviewing systems, supporting large projects, and collaborating with various stakeholders. Excellent communication and planning skills are essential. This is a full-time position based in Bradford, United Kingdom.
The Emergency Planning Team coordinates the delivery of the duties of the Civil Contingencies Act, they focus on the development and maintaining of emergency plans, training and exercising. Work as an active member of the Local Resilience Forum and co-ordinate responses to emergencies across the district This is an exciting opportunity for someone with excellent communication and planning skills to join Bradford Council working within the Emergency Planning Team and reporting to the Head of Operational Resilience and Emergencies. You will assist the Emergency Planning Manager in the delivery of training and exercising of key plans across all sections of the council and businesses across the district.
